In this review of the Fresh Foam X 1080 V14, the bottom line is clear: these are cushioned road running shoes best suited for women who prioritize long-run comfort and soft transitions. The standout reason to buy is the midsole foam, which delivers the most cushioned Fresh Foam experience New Balance offers while incorporating some bio-based content for a reduced carbon footprint. The shoe balances a premium, breathable upper with reliable arch support, making it an obvious pick for daily miles and recovery runs where comfort is the main priority.
Key Features
- Fresh Foam X midsole: Provides plush, responsive cushioning that smooths the transition from landing to push-off for comfortable runs.
- Bio-based content: Includes approximately 3% renewable material in the midsole to reduce environmental impact without compromising comfort.
- Synthetic and engineered mesh upper: Offers breathable support that keeps the foot secure while allowing airflow on longer efforts.
- Gusseted tongue: Helps keep debris out for cleaner runs on road surfaces and during easy trail detours.
- No-sew overlays: Reduce irritation and provide a sleek fit that works with the adjustable lace closure for a customized feel.
Who It's For
These shoes are ideal for women who run regularly on roads and want maximum cushioning for everyday training, recovery runs, or long-distance efforts. Runners with flat feet or those who need dependable arch support will appreciate the supportive midsole and wider fit options noted by customers.
They are less suited to runners seeking a lightweight race flat or a very firm, responsiveness-first shoe; athletes who prefer minimal cushioning or who routinely blister in new uppers should try them on and test short runs before committing to long events.

Specifications
| Product | Fresh Foam X 1080 V14 (women) |
| Midsole | Fresh Foam X with approx. 3% bio-based content |
| Upper | Synthetic and engineered mesh with no-sew overlays |
| Tongue | Gusseted tongue to help keep debris out |
| Closure | Adjustable lace closure |
| Use case | Road running, daily training, long runs |
